  • This warehouse built in 1913 was just another warehouse of the area, until 1934 when it became the epicenter of the 1934 Maritime Strike, with the police used to break the strike. With two left dead, by the police, just two days after the strike began, a general warehouse strike spread to all the rest of the warehouses throughout the city and eventually the whole country. To commemorate the event, there is a bronze plaque on the front of the building telling the story of the strike.Today it is two restaurants. As a side note, there is also a bronze marker in the sidewalk just off to the side of the building, showing the original South Beach Shoreline, 1852. As seen 9 May 2024.
